Output 126315eaefbaf028320766f8c741d4419e65c0878a8a7f54f82d2624d3916af3:0

value
81538520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00293da031c726cf05f8f9f5c3259d47ab0e77d0 OP_EQUAL
address
M7v1dtLtXP7iTMXakqLSdaxAkMH9ZKt8Qh
transaction
126315eaefbaf028320766f8c741d4419e65c0878a8a7f54f82d2624d3916af3
spent
true